WebThe current accepted paradigm about cisplatin mechanism of action is that the drug induces its cytotoxic properties through binding to nuclear DNA and subsequent interference with normal transcription, and/or DNA replication mechanisms. WebJan 18, 2024 · Once inside cells, cisplatin undergoes aquation, and the platinum atom of cisplatin binds covalently to the N 7 position of purines resulting in about 65% GpG, …
